It was a bold choice on Justin’s part to drop a summer anthem in the winter. He’s received some flack for that, and for the song itself, which is understandable. This is his first solo single since 2015, and it has received mixed reviews from his fans. A lot of people on Twitter weren’t happy with the song, saying it wasn’t the right vibe or that he seemed too desperate for people to listen and buy it. The lyrics can get a little repetitive and seem braggy, but a lot of successful pop music has the exact same ingredients.

Justin’s promo choices may be what hurt the song’s reputation in the end, because he pushed it so heavily on social media. Although I understand some of the criticism for Yummy, I think overall it’s a solid song with a good beat and a melody that gets stuck in your head. One thing that can’t be denied about Yummy; it’s a classic example of a catchy, bubblegum pop song by an artist who’s an expert in the industry. And it’s definitely on my playlist.

The song is a tribute to none other than his newlywed wife, Hailey Bieber. He refers to her as a “bona fide stallion” that he hit up any day, any time. In the fourth verse, he sings: Fifty-fifty, love the way you split it Hundred racks, help me spend it, babe Light a match, get litty, babe That jet set, watch the sunset kinda, yeah, yeah Rollin' eyes back in my head, make my toes curl, yeah, yeah

The verse clearly gives an in insight into Justin’s sex life and there is no other obvious way he could’ve written it.

Before the bridge, he sings:

Hop in the Lambo, I’m on my way Drew House slippers on with a smile on my face I’m elated that you are my lady You got the yum, yum, yum, yum You got the yum, yum-yum, woah Woah-ooh

We see that Bieber creates product placement by mentioning his “Drew House” slippers – his own fashion line which features a smiley face logo and the word “Drew”, his middle name, on what is usually comfortable and loose-fitted clothing. After the product placement verse, Bieber returns to describing how essentially “yummy” Hailey Bieber is.
